Walk-In Wellness Lab Screening

Administered By MercyOne

UNI Employee Well-being is now offering Walk-In Wellness Lab Screenings, in addition to the on-campus screenings, through the Occupational Medicine & Wellness Disease Management Program. This is an additional benefit offered to provide employees a convenient, confidential, and low-cost method to assess their health at any time throughout the year.

Cost is $15 for basic chemistry wellness and $25 for Complete chemistry wellness (10 hour fast required).

Frequently Asked Questions

  1. 1Q: What is a Walk-In Wellness Lab Screening and why should I participate?

    A Walk-In Wellness Lab Screening is an opportunity to assess your health through blood profile screenings. Lab screens available include Healthy Heart Wellness, Hematology Wellness, Complete Chemistry Wellness, PSA (Prostate Specific Antigen), and Thyroid Wellness.

  2. 2Q: Who is eligible to participate?

    UNI Employees, Spouses, and Dependents. Anyone under 18 years of age must be accompanied by a parent or guardian.

  3. 3Q: Who will see my results?

    Results will be provided by the Nurse Health Coach within 2 weeks of screening. The Nurse Health Coach will contact you to discuss the results and further treatment recommendations. A copy of your results will be mailed to you and also to your primary care provider with your written release.

  4. 4Q: Will participation in the screening affect my health insurance premiums?

    No. Disease Management and Nurse Health Coaching through Wheaton Wellness Services will not share individual results with UNI.
